Effect of Sunlight Intensity



Sometimes, the intensity of sunlight can substantially influence the effectiveness of photovoltaic panels. When the sunlight is strong and straight, your photovoltaic panels create even more electrical power. However, throughout gloomy days or when the sunlight is at a low angle, the panels get much less sunshine, reducing their effectiveness. To optimize the energy output of your solar panels, it's vital to mount them in areas with enough sunlight exposure throughout the day. Consider factors like shading from nearby trees or structures that might obstruct sunshine and reduce the panels' efficiency.

To enhance the performance of your photovoltaic panels, on a regular basis tidy them to remove any kind of dirt, dirt, or debris that may be blocking sunshine absorption. Furthermore, make sure that your panels are angled properly to receive the most straight sunlight possible.

Function of Cloud Cover and Rain



Cloud cover and rainfall can substantially influence the efficiency of photovoltaic panels. When clouds block the sun, the quantity of sunshine reaching your solar panels is reduced, causing a reduction in power manufacturing. Rain can additionally influence solar panel efficiency by obstructing sunshine and producing a layer of dust or gunk on the panels, even more decreasing their capability to generate electricity. Even light rainfall can scatter sunlight, triggering it to be less concentrated on the panels.



During cloudy days with hefty cloud cover, photovoltaic panels might experience a substantial decrease in energy result. Nevertheless, it's worth noting that some contemporary photovoltaic panel innovations can still generate electrical energy even when the skies is gloomy. In addition, rainfall can have a cleansing impact on solar panels, washing away dust and dust that might have collected gradually.
